Understanding fractions is a crucial skill for third graders, especially when it comes to applying that knowledge in real-world situations. A well-structured two-page worksheet can make all the difference in helping students grasp these concepts effectively. In this engaging resource, students practice shading, writing, and calculating fractions, which enhances their ability to visualize and manipulate these essential mathematical ideas.
The shading exercises allow students to represent fractions visually, reinforcing their understanding of parts of a whole. For instance, by coloring in sections of a pie chart to show 1/4 or 3/8, students can see how fractions relate to each other and to whole numbers. This hands-on activity helps solidify their comprehension, as they move from abstract numbers to tangible representations.
Writing fractions is another critical component of the worksheet. Students are encouraged to express fractions in different forms, such as proper and improper fractions. This practice not only builds their writing skills but also enhances their ability to communicate mathematical ideas clearly. When students write down their answers, they also learn to double-check their work, fostering a habit of accuracy and attention to detail.
Lastly, calculating fractions is an essential skill that students can’t overlook. The worksheet includes practical problems that require students to add, subtract, and compare fractions. By solving these problems, they develop critical thinking and problem-solving skills that are valuable beyond the classroom. For instance, if a student encounters a problem that requires them to find a common denominator, they learn to approach challenges systematically.
